Output 684305c41ef3230dc77dae3887312b65ef1307ddcd5951a315192325de0d1069:10

value
100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48e23ad0b1e40561161df1814db174fa0066851d OP_EQUALVERIFY OP_CHECKSIG
address
17eNfXkWSCReWaXxyDq7YT2DmB9Vcz8KTf
transaction
684305c41ef3230dc77dae3887312b65ef1307ddcd5951a315192325de0d1069
spent
true